`
hantaozu
  • 浏览: 14261 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
文章分类
社区版块
存档分类
最新评论

数据库

 
阅读更多
set identity_insert dbo.tbl_usreInfo on
declare @i int
set @i=1
while @i<=20000
begin
insert into dbo.tbl_usreInfo([users_id],users_name,users_password) values(@i,'htzer','htzer')
set @i=@i+1
end
set identity_insert dbo.tbl_usreInfo off

select * from dbo.tbl_usreInfo

--用not in分页
select top 10 * from dbo.tbl_usreInfo where
(users_id not in (select top 50 users_id from dbo.tbl_usreInfo order by users_id))
order by users_id

delete from dbo.tbl_usreInfo where users_id = 45

--用ID大于多少分页
select top 10 *
from dbo.tbl_usreInfo where
(users_id > (select max(users_id) from
(select top 50 users_id from dbo.tbl_usreInfo order by users_id)as t))
order by users_id



select top 10 * from tbl_usreInfo where (users_id > (select max(users_id) from (select top 50 users_id from tbl_usreInfo order by users_id) as t)) order by users_id


--利用存储过程分页
drop procedure page
create procedure page -- 创建存储过程
@sqlstr varchar(4000), --查询字符串
@currentpage int, --第几页
@pagesize int --每页几条数据
as
set nocount on
declare @p1 int,--p1是游标的ID
@rowcount int
exec sp_cursoropen @p1 output,@sqlstr,@scrollopt=1,@ccopt=1,@rowcount=@rowcount output
select ceiling(1.0*@rowcount/@pagesize) as 总页数,@rowcount as 总行数,@currentpage as 当前页
set @currentpage=(@currentpage-1)*@pagesize+1
exec sp_cursorfetch @p1,16,@currentpage,@pagesize
exec sp_cursorclose @p1
set nocount off


exec page 'select * from tbl_usreInfo',1,10

create table tbl_tempa
(
   id int identity primary key,
   departname varchar(20),
   departNo int,
persion varchar(20)
)
create table tbl_tempb
(
   id int identity primary key,
   departname varchar(20),
   departNo int,
   persion varchar(20)
)

insert into tbl_tempa values('100',100,'张三')
insert into tbl_tempb values('110',110,'李四')
drop trigger tb_update
create trigger tb_update on tbl_tempa for update
as
begin
  update tbl_tempb set tbl_tempb.departname = tbl_tempa.departname,
tbl_tempb.persion = tbl_tempa.persion from
inserted tbl_tempa inner join tbl_tempb on tbl_tempa.id = tbl_tempb.id
end
select * from tbl_tempa
select * from tbl_tempb
update tbl_tempa set departname = '120',persion ='王五' where id=1
分享到:
评论

相关推荐

    数据库原理(第5版)

    第6章概述了数据库管理,构建了一个作为功能数据库的示例数据库,并用作讨论数据库管理需求的示例。本章探讨了并发控制、安全性、备份及恢复技术。数据库管理主题很重要,因为它适用于所有数据库,即使是个人或单...

    神通数据库驱动jar,Java 连接神通数据库驱动包(亲测有效)

    神通数据库驱动jar,Java 连接神通数据库驱动包(亲测有效)神通数据库驱动jar,Java 连接神通数据库驱动包(亲测有效)神通数据库驱动jar,Java 连接神通数据库驱动包(亲测有效)神通数据库驱动jar,Java 连接神通...

    实时/历史数据库和关系型数据库的区别

    实时数据库和关系数据库有着很多的不同,但是目前实时数据库和关系数据库集成的趋势越来越明显。将生产管理信息系统中使用的关系数据库和实时数据库集成到一起,可以同时满足控制和管理的要求,真正成为管理控制一体...

    一种内存数据库到文件数据库的数据同步方法及系统

    一种内存数据库到文件数据库的数据同步方法,包括:A、内存数据库将事务日志记录写入日志缓存区;B、定义内存数据库和文件数据库数据表的对应关系;C、根据事务日志刷新进程,异步地将所述日志缓存区中的所述事务日志...

    网吧管理系统数据库设计

    网吧管理系统数据库设计和相关文档网吧管理系统数据库设计和相关文档网吧管理系统数据库设计和相关文档网吧管理系统数据库设计和相关文档以及相关报表网吧管理系统数据库设计和相关文档网吧管理系统数据库设计和相关...

    自己动手设计数据库

    《自己动手设计数据库》主要讲述数据库的设计,讨论了如何建立表结构、确定主键、设置字段说明、建立表关系、确立业务规则、建立视图和各层次的数据完整性,以及如何避免不好的设计等问题。《自己动手设计数据库》...

    数据库数据库数据库数据库数据库

    数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库

    数据库命令集数据库命令集

    数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库命令集数据库...

    全国中小学数据库大全mysql

    最新数据进行整理,包含小学、初中、高中 大约27万+条数据,更可以根据自己需要随时通过数据库进行添加 使用说明: 使用数据库导入工具导入 mysql数据库即可。如需其他数据库如nosql 请自行转换即可。 此数据库包含...

    数据库系统原理 2018版本 pdf 04735

    该教材共分为八章,涵盖了数据库系统的基本概念、关系数据库、数据库设计、SQL语言与关系数据库基本操作、数据库编程、数据库安全与保护、数据库应用设计与开发实例、数据管理技术的发展等内容。 第一个重要的知识...

    数据库数据库数据库数据库

    数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库数据库

    SQL数据库试题及答案

    2. (分值:1.0 分)安装MS SQL Server 时,系统自动建立几个数据库,其中有一个数据库被删除后,不影响系统的正常运行,这个数据库是()。 A: master 数据库 B: model 数据库 C: tempdb 数据库 D: pubs 数据库序号...

    数据库作业答案1

    1.试述数据、数据库、数据库管理系统、数据库系统的概念。 答:数据:描述事物的符号记录,可以是数字、文字、图形、图像、声音等; 数据库:长期存储在计算机内的,有组织的,可共享的数据集合; 数据库管理系统:...

    PI实施数据库安装文件及操作手册.rar

    PI实施数据库安装文件及操作手册.rarPI实施数据库安装文件及操作手册.rarPI实施数据库安装文件及操作手册.rarPI实施数据库安装文件及操作手册.rarPI实施数据库安装文件及操作手册.rarPI实施数据库安装文件及操作手册...

    数据库实验8 java连接数据库(JDBC代码+报告)

    《数据库系统概论》课程之实验八,通过JDBC访问数据库。本文件中包含实验报告一份,可运行代码一份与JDBC的驱动jar包。 程序实现了使用Java语言编程实现对数据库的访问,所有的SQL操作均在自己建立的新库里进行,...

    数据库\数据库课件数据库\数据库课件

    数据库\数据库课件数据库\数据库课件数据库\数据库课件

    H2 Database(H2内存数据库)

    H2就不做很多介绍了。资源包内容列表是我进行H2预研是收集的H2资料,应该是最全面的的了: 1、h2.pdf (H2 API) 2、h2-1.3.173.jar (截止2013-8-15最新的H2.jar) 3、h2-2013-07-28.zip (截止...13、H2数据库使用.doc

    源码+原型+数据库 宠物管理系统

    源码+原型+数据库 宠物管理系统源码+原型+数据库 宠物管理系统源码+原型+数据库 宠物管理系统源码+原型+数据库 宠物管理系统源码+原型+数据库 宠物管理系统源码+原型+数据库 宠物管理系统源码+原型+数据库 宠物管理...

    全国飞机航班数据库

    本站每几天不定期更新全国飞机航班数据库(如有重大变动会立即更新)以确保全国飞机航班数据库始终保持在最新状态,目前全国飞机航班数据库已经是最新时刻表状态。由于全国飞机航班数据库由程序运行得出,可能与实际...

    国产数据库之神通数据库安装包

    国产数据库之神通数据库安装包

Global site tag (gtag.js) - Google Analytics